Detroit man gets 9 years in prison for Beverly Hills carjackings
A Detroit man has been sentenced to nine years in prison after he was convicted for a carjacking and two attempted carjackings, officials said.

Detroit Lions quarterback Jared Goff agreed to a four-year contract extension that includes $212 million. Goff's new contract makes him the second highest-paid quarterback in the NFL, only behind Cincinnati Bengals quarterback Joe Burrow.
Oakland County is dealing with a growing threat of burglary tourism, according to Sheriff Michael Bouchard. In a town hall meeting on Monday, Bouchard said they are concerned with transnational organized crime groups. Groups of people from other countries enter the U.S. under the guise of tourism and then steal from wealthy homes.
